w3m是乙個基於文字的網頁瀏覽器,支援多種作業系統,在命令列終端可以很好的支援中文。即使在沒有滑鼠支援的情況下也可以檢查網頁的輸出。以下列出常用的快捷鍵。
centos/rhel系列的作業系統使用如下命令安裝:
yum install w3m
debian/ubuntu系列的作業系統使用如下命令安裝:
sudo apt install w3m
spc,ctrl+v 向下翻頁
b,esc v 向上翻頁
l,ctrl+f 焦點向右
h,ctrl+b 焦點向左
j,ctrl+n 焦點向下
k,ctrl+p 焦點向上
j 向下滾動一行
k 向上滾動一行
^,ctrl+a 到行首
$,ctrl+e 到行尾
w 到下乙個單詞
w 到上乙個單詞
>
右移一屏
< 左移一屏
. 螢幕右移一列
, 螢幕左移一列
g,m-< 到首行
g,m-> 到末行
esc g 到指定行
z 當前行居中
z 當前列居中
tab 轉到下個超連結
ctrl+u,esc tab 到上個超連結
[ 到第乙個超連結
] 到最後乙個超連結
ret 開啟超連結
a, esc ret 鏈結另存為
u 檢視鏈結url
i 檢視url
i 檢視
esc i 另存為
: 標記rul字串為錨點
esc : 標記id串為錨點
c 檢視當前頁面的url
= 顯示當前頁面屬性
ctrl+g 檢視當前行號
ctrl+h 檢視歷史記錄
f 提交表單
m 用外部瀏覽器開啟當前頁面 (use
2m and
3m to invoke second
and third browser)
esc m 用外部瀏覽器開啟鏈結 (use
2esc m and
3esc m to invoke second
and third browser
u 開啟url
v 開啟檔案
@ 執行外部命令並匯入
# 執行外部命令並瀏覽
b 返回
v 檢視源**
s 選擇快取
e 編輯快取**
ctrl+l 重畫螢幕
r 重新整理
s 頁面另存為
esc s 原始碼另存為
esc e 編輯
esc b 開啟書籤
esc a 新增當前頁到書籤
/,ctrl+s 向前搜尋
?,ctrl+r 向後搜尋
n 下乙個
n 上乙個
ctrl+w 開啟/關閉 迴圈搜尋
! 執行外部命令
h 幫助
o 設定選項
ctrl+k 顯示接受到的cookie
ctrl+c 終止
ctrl+z 掛起(輸入jobs命令可以列出被停止執行的程序及編號, 執行命令bg %程序編號可將程序轉為後台執行, fg %程序號將程序轉向前台進行)
q 退出(需確認)
q 退出而不確認
return
web瀏覽器 vs2019開發web瀏覽器
專案目的是使用vs2019開發乙個簡單瀏覽器,瀏覽器控制項和webform直接可以通過互相通訊 剛開始使用自帶的webbrowser控制項,但是核心是ie,訪問 有各種相容性問題,後來使用webview2,webview2是使用microsoft edge核心 開始使用遇到了幾個問題,記錄一下解決思...
Web瀏覽器指令碼
利用現成的工具 如tampermonkey 使用js語言,利用jquery庫編寫 乙個簡單的指令碼範例 其中主要使用的引數含義分別是 userscript name 指令碼名稱 namespace 指令碼命名空間 預設 version 版本號 description 指令碼描述資訊 author 作...
jS判斷瀏覽器終端
在做移動端專案的時候,常常會遇到需要判斷頁面瀏覽終端的需求。要想判斷是什麼瀏覽器終端,先列印 n igator.useragent 出來。所以收集了幾種比較常用的方法 if iphone ipad ipod ios i.test n igator.useragent else if android ...